Output d4a1dfd52855745ce10a9b7e8e9d6ec0d46410f05f2501235eea190c24c851bf:0

value
578143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f8613d1e6a411bde8db68f6f9dfe292b5038cdd OP_EQUAL
address
3DKJMmYTBziL5QbqUrTHv7unevTKWKkZSS
transaction
d4a1dfd52855745ce10a9b7e8e9d6ec0d46410f05f2501235eea190c24c851bf
confirmations
153286
spent
true